When Quell Cafe left Macquarie Centre, Ryde District Mums collectively mourned. We’re glad to share the good news that a new cafe has opened in its place – welcome Oasis Cafe!

With plenty of space, lovely high windows and beautiful sunlight streaming in, Oasis Cafe certainly lives up to its name providing a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of the shopping centre.

The Space

Oasis has plenty of room for prams, wheelchairs and walkers as well as lots of highchairs available. Another great feature is that it has its own toilets so there’s no need to abandon the table and navigate halfway through Macquarie Centre for the facilities! For these reasons and more we think it would make a really great place for a mother group catch-up.

The Menu

As for the menu, there’s plenty of delicious breakfast options both sweet and savoury, presented as pretty as a picture. Lunch options include anything from burgers to salads. The kids’ menu includes all the usual favourites and then there’s the lovely freshly squeezed juice menu. Nothing like a Carrot, Orange and Ginger juice to give you some pep in your step for an afternoon of parenting!

The Location

Located next to Myer, and accessed via the corridor next to Adairs on Level 3, it’s a little tricky to find in the maze that is Macquarie Centre but we reckon that’s not such a bad thing because for now, it still feels like a hidden secret from the crowds!
